Fablemint builds a versioned library of test-data factories consumed by downstream CI. Reviewers: confirm that every merged change bumps the version and that the publish job signs the resulting package. Unsigned packages are rejected by the internal registry, so a green pipeline implies a valid signature. Do not approve PRs that modify the signing step without a ticket reference. Local verification is one command; run it against the artifact before sign-off. All Fablemint packages are signed with the key below.

rollout seal: bky19_eMLCfa2rZ3EgiNqssvu

Handover from the Keyspindle rotation tool, for plugin authors. Rotation runs nightly; your plugin must implement both pre-swap and post-swap hooks or it gets skipped. Marla owned this before me — her notes are in the plugin SDK folder. Don't cache credentials longer than one cycle; the tool revokes aggressively. Test against the Driftholm staging vault, never prod. If you get locked out of the plugin sandbox during testing, recovery requires the passphrase that follows.

strongbox words: druath-quenael

## Refreshing the Baseline

Hey, welcome aboard. The Tanglewick scanner keeps a baseline file so old findings don't spam every build — only new stuff fails CI. When someone refactors a big module, the baseline drifts and you'll see phantom failures. Don't hand-edit it; regenerate it with the refresh task and commit the result in its own PR so reviewers can eyeball the diff. The refresh task picks up its knobs from the scanner config, reproduced here for convenience.

config for fahop-tajeg:
soriel:
  pin: 6453
  tenant: norwyn
  seal: seal_c441745b
  metrics_host: metrics.soriel.ordinworks.local
  standby_team: zorox
  escalation: wenael-casox
  nonce: 429fd1